A home warranty is a protection plan that assists Bedford homeowners in reducing the expenses of appliance and system repairs. The plans offer coverage to replace or repair appliances and systems that stop working due to normal wear and tear. When something stops working, you submit a claim and pay a service fee. The home warranty company then finds a contractor to handle the replacement or fix. Homeowners may have out-of-pocket costs only if the cost of the repair or replacement goes over the item's coverage limit. A home warranty gives reassurance to homeowners because it helps prevent costly emergency repairs. Home warranties are the most useful for owners of older homes or homes with aging systems. New homes with modern appliances may not need a home warranty.
Home warranties safeguard both your home systems and appliances. Common appliances covered under a home warranty include dishwashers, garbage disposals, washers, refrigerators, microwaves, dryers, and others. Covered systems include heating, electrical, plumbing, and air conditioning. Many home warranty plans also offer add-on coverage options for septic systems, central vacuums, locksmiths, and even roof leaks. It's important for Bedford homeowners to know that most home warranty policies have a 30-day period you must wait before they can be used to cover repairs. Additionally, most policies only cover repairs and replacements needed due to normal wear and tear. Home warranties don't cover problems such as pre-existing conditions, natural disasters, cosmetic issues, or improper use of a system or appliance. It's important to keep up with preventative maintenance to help ensure that your next repair or replacement is covered by the policy.

When choosing a home warranty provider, there are several key factors to consider:
Home warranty coverage varies, although most plans include protection for heating, plumbing, electrical, AC, and appliances. More extensive plans may also include other things such as pools, well pumps, spas, and roof leaks. Look for a provider that offers robust coverage options, including upgraded plans. Flexibility is important when trying to fit a home warranty to your home's specific systems and needs.
With any home warranty claim, you'll pay a service fee, usually falling in the $60 to $100 range, which is paid per repair request filed. The per-request costs can add up. You may decide to look for companies with lower service fees to maximize your savings on each claim. Some firms also offer disappearing deductibles if a homeowner doesn't submit claims for repairs for a specified period of time.
A home warranty company's track record gives you insight into things such as timeliness of repairs, claim approval rates, contractor quality, and overall customer satisfaction. Look at third-party review sites such as the Better Business Bureau (BBB), TrustPilot, or Google Reviews to research providers. Positive ratings and reviews indicate a provider known for stellar service.
Home warranty providers maintain networks of local technicians to handle repairs in your area. Reach out to potential providers to ask how many repair contractors they have in Bedford and get an idea for how quickly your repairs might happen in an emergency situation. More extensive networks improve the likelihood of getting qualified contractors to swiftly service your home.
Some home warranty plans offer extras such as energy efficiency upgrades, maintenance discounts, and smart home device protection. These perks can add value beyond just repair coverage. Extra bonuses help maximize the usefulness of the home warranty.

Home warranties also have some drawbacks. Though it can give you less to worry about since the home warranty sends out a repair person who handles the repair for you, some people may not like this, and they may want to choose their own contractor. If that’s important to you, some home warranty plans allow you to select a contractor.
Another consideration is that home warranties usually only cover malfunctions due to normal wear and tear. They most likely won’t cover systems or appliances that have been damaged due to improper maintenance, animal infestations, natural disasters, etc.
A home warranty in Bedford can cost between $30 and $60 a month. Higher-priced plans typically have higher coverage limits, a lower service fee, and broader coverage. You can often lower this cost by paying annually instead of monthly. Some providers will also lower your up-front costs when you agree to a higher service fee.
Home warranties and home insurance differ in what types of damage they cover. Home warranty policies cover issues with home systems and appliances that need repairs or replacements due to normal wear and tear. A home insurance policy is a larger insurance that protects your entire home from natural disasters, which can sometimes be a concern in Bedford. It doesn't cover a normal appliance or system breakage.

A home warranty can cover your appliances, systems, or both. Combination plans are beneficial if you need more coverage for your home, but a system- or appliance-only plan can be a good idea if you want to save some money.
Home warranty plans usually provide coverage for a year. Many providers let you renew your plan each year, and some offer month-to-month options as well.
Generally, the homeowner is responsible for paying the premium and service fees. However, if you have just bought a new home, sometimes the seller is the one who paid for the policy. This can then be given to the new homeowner, who will pay the service fees.
